About Stancliffe Hall

Stancliffe Hall in Matlock, Derbyshire, is a stunning country retreat that sleeps up to 18 guests. This grand hall offers nine luxurious bedrooms, each with its own en-suite bathroom, ensuring comfort and privacy for all.

The property boasts a hot tub, perfect for unwinding after a day of exploring.

The hall features two well-equipped kitchens, a formal dining room, and two distinct living rooms, providing ample space for relaxation and socialising. The large conservatory offers breathtaking views of the surrounding grounds, while the billiards room and indoor games room provide entertainment for all ages.

For those seeking relaxation, the spa area includes a 20-metre heated swimming pool, a gym, a Jacuzzi, a steam room, and a sauna.

Outside, the 52 acres of private grounds offer beautiful parkland, mature trees, and stunning countryside views, perfect for leisurely strolls and outdoor games.

Nearby attractions include the Heights of Abraham with its cable cars and caverns (3 miles), the Peak District Mining Museum (0.5 miles), and the medieval Haddon Hall (6 miles). For a bit of history, visit Eyam, the ‘Plague Village’, and its museum (12 miles).

These sites offer a mix of history, nature, and family fun.
